De Korpershoek Windmill is a historic corn mill and a designated national monument located just west of Schipluiden, in the province of South Holland, Netherlands. Standing at an elevation of approximately -1 meter below sea level, this iconic structure is a testament to Dutch milling heritage and engineering. As an "achtkante bovenkruier" (octagonal upper crosser) ground-sailer type, it showcases a unique architectural style and a rich history of resilience and adaptation within the Dutch landscape.

    What is the historical significance of De Korpershoek Windmill as a national monument?

    De Korpershoek Windmill is a designated rijksmonument (national monument) since July 24, 1973. Its significance lies not only in its age, with a mill recorded at this site since 1541, but also in its unique history of multiple rebuilds and a notable relocation. It was one of the last mills in the Netherlands to be moved for economic reasons, incorporating parts of the 1772-built 'De Jonge Pieter' mill from Leimuiden. This makes it a testament to Dutch milling heritage and adaptation.
